So, a few readers have asked how I get my cute little frosting tops. This is the frosting recipe I use. The consistency always comes out perfect for piping on to . I put it in a piping bag fit with the Large Coupler, and I’m not sure the exact number tip I use…I’m not near it right now…but it is one close in size to the the 1M from Wilton. Other recommendations I have is to make enough or more than enough frosting to cover the . You’ll want to pile the frosting high to get that swirly-tower-of-frosting look. And you’ll also want to start on the edge of the cupcake, spiraling inward… its hard to describe in words, so just watch! :)
